Symptoms

  • •Engine temperature gauge reading above normal
  • •Coolant warning light illuminated
  • •Steam or smoke coming from the engine bay
  • •Loss of engine power or performance
  • •Unusual smells, such as burning coolant or oil
  • •Frequent need to refill coolant

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the engine is cool before beginning work.
  • Disconnect the battery to prevent electrical issues.
2. Check and Replace Coolant
  • Sub-steps:
    • Remove the radiator cap and inspect the coolant for contamination.
    • Drain the old coolant using a drain pan.
    • Flush the cooling system with a coolant flush solution to remove debris.
    • Refill with the manufacturer-recommended coolant mixture (typically a 50/50 mix of antifreeze and distilled water).
3. Inspect and Replace Thermostat
  • Sub-steps:
    • Locate the thermostat housing (usually near the engine block).
    • Remove the bolts securing the housing using a socket set.
    • Take out the old thermostat and inspect it for proper opening.
    • Install the new thermostat, ensuring correct orientation, and reattach the housing.
    • Torque the bolts to the manufacturer’s specifications.
4. Inspect and Repair Leaks
  • Sub-steps:
    • Use a pressure tester on the cooling system to identify leaks.
    • Replace any damaged hoses, clamps, or the radiator itself as needed.
    • Ensure all connections are tight and secure.
5. Check Cooling Fan Operation
  • Sub-steps:
    • Start the engine and allow it to reach operating temperature.
    • Observe the cooling fan for engagement; it should activate when the engine reaches high temperature.
    • If the fan does not engage, check the fan relay and wiring for faults.
    • Replace the fan motor if necessary.
